Ingredients:
- 1 lb ground beef, browned
- 1.5 cups uncooked macaroni
- 2 tsp steak seasoning
- 2 tsp minced garlic
- 1 cup cheddar cheese, shredded
- 3 cups beef broth
Slow Cooker Directions:
- Brown beef, drain excess grease.
- Place browned beef, seasonings, and broth to slow cooker.
- Cover and cook on low for 6-8 hours or high for 3-4 hours.
- About 15 minutes before serving, add macaroni. Cover and allow noodles to cook.
- Stir in cheese and allow to melt.
Stove Top Directions:
- Brown beef, drain excess grease.
- Add seasonings, broth, and pasta to pan. Cook on medium heat for about 10- 12 minutes.
- Cover and stir in cheese. Allow to melt. Stir and enjoy.
Notes:
- Serves 6-8 people
- Leftovers can be refrigerated for 2-3 days or frozen for up to 4 months.
- For a creamier texture, you can add 4 oz of cream cheese. Cut into chunks and stir I. At same time as the shredded cheese.
- Serve with green vegetable or salad for complete meal. Enjoy!
